Doing the maths: Grian's failure at getting a mending book
lots of talk about maths and probabilities below the cut! but there's a graph and simple explanation at the end if you want to get the gist of it and are bad at maths.
(I am still young and learning maths, critique/advice always welcomed)
What are the odds of getting a mending book in Minecraft?
(I am assuming Grian has been doing all his fishing with Luck of the Sea 3)
The probability of a mending book is actually a bit annoying to estimate. The Minecraft Wiki lists fishing up an enchanted book as 1.9% chance. This is for ANY enchanted book. The Minecraft wiki talks about how the chance of an enchantment being selected is calculated. Mending has a weight of 2. Using the table, mending has a probability of 2/135.
However, Grian is looking for any book with mending, not just a pure mending book. Additional enchantments are calculated in a different way, involving RNG, which means it won't be as easy to model. Due to this reason, I'll just be using the odds for a pure mending book throughout.
TLDR: a mending book has a 0.028..% chance (2/135*0.019*100)
Grian's Data
According to this screenshot, Grian has used a fishing rod 5679 times. This number may not be fully accurate, as it includes the times he's fished other players, rather than just fished for items, but it is a good estimate.
To help visualise this data, with a median waiting time between catches of 17.5 seconds, Grian has spent over 20 hours fishing so far! He may have a problem.
Is this statistically significant?
Hypothesis testing (p-value approach):
H0: p = 19/67500 (the null hypothesis - he has no mending books because of chance)
H1: p < 19/67500 (the alternate hypothesis - he has no mending books due to different odds)
5679 trials, 0 mending books
X ~ B(5679, 19/67500) (binomial distribution, 5679 tries with a probability of a mending book being 19/67500, where X is the number of mending books)
p(X=0) (what is the probability the number of mending books being 0)
p = 0.2021473392
Now, the point at which data becomes significant is subjective. For instance, you *could* get a million heads in a row flipping a coin, it's not impossible, but at a certain point, you can begin to say "okay there's something not normal about this". For this approach, the closer the p-value is to 0, the more evidence there is against the null hypothesis . The p-value here is far above a significance level of 0.01, or 0.05, or 0.1. There isn't a clear line between significant/non-significant, but this is answer is quite a bit far from 0
With this, I cannot reject the null hypothesis.
Personal conclusion: this is not statistically significant, Grian is just unlucky.

I have been growing less and less attached to how I used to describe my identity. More specifically, it no longer feels right to call myself “Falco tinnunculus, an Eurasian Kestrel”, or “Negaprion acutidens, a Sicklefin Lemon Shark” etc. This isn’t to say that I no longer feel like a kestrel, or a shark, or any other identity I still have listed in my intro. I just don’t feel as though going into that level of detail, down to the binomial, reflects me very well.
I have stated before that I do not consider myself biologically nonhuman, only physically, because what is fact about my body to me is not evidenced through scientific means. I think this extends to my nonhumanity as a whole — I am what I am, but there will be those who disagree, and they can justify themselves using scientific definitions. (For example, I am not a bird through in accordance to the biological species concept, because I cannot mate with theriform birds to produce fertile offspring. For various reasons.)
No, my experience of being me stems from other things. I am me for my morphology. I am me for my behaviour. I am me because of my feelings and my self-perception. I am me for many reasons unrelated to how species are typically defined.
This is where my species anarchism comes in (thank you, @aldmeric, for introducing this term to me). Although the idea of a “species” has its uses in many fields of study, it is still a flawed concept, and there are many organisms that do not perfectly align with how species are determined. I don’t believe taxonomy should be strictly applied to identity. How can the wonderful, amorphous mess of feelings and beliefs be categorised through such rigidity? Personally, it doesn’t not feel authentic to tie precise species to my experiences.
I still find some merit in citing certain species as a general idea of what it means to be me — there are behaviours and ranges that I feel most aligned to, and these narrow down the kinds of organisms I share traits with. I like being able to convey this. But reframing my nonhumanity as something that can be broader than a specific population/s of theriform animals that can reproduce with one another has allowed me to feel more true to myself. I enjoy being able to call myself a raptor or a tubenose, crocodile or shark while not limiting myself with something that doesn’t exactly apply anyways.

#2826 - Hydrurga leptonyx - Leopard Seal
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media
Specifically Autahi the Leopard Seal, named after the star that appears in the pre-dawn sky during the Māori New Year. Her remains were found on a beach near Dunedin, and following a blessing by representatives from Kāti Huirapa Rūnaka Ki Puketeraki she was collected by the Department of Conservation for study and preservation.
Unfortunately it doesn't appear her death was an easy one - when she died, she had a spine from a Chimerid fish stuck through her face between cheek and gum, was suffering from an infection in her teeth and gums, and some of her large canine teeth were cracked or missing. Pneumonia, probaby exacerbated by her injuries and starvation, finished her off.
So also had a number of scars, and signs of fractures on the bones beneath - poor girl had certainly been in the wars.
But the taxidermy and skeletal articulation are lovely work - the bones were a 930 hour job by sculptor Julie Streat.
youtube
The binomial means  "thin-clawed water worker".
Leopard seals are the second-largest seal in Antarctic waters, and one of the top predators in the region. Mothers with young pups and the occasional vagrant come further north, and may be found on Australian, South American, South African and New Zealand beachs. They can reach 3.5m in length, and up to 600kg in weight.
They're most notorious for eating penguins, but the diet includes squid, birds, fish, other seals, and krill they catch with molars that lock together into a sieve like that used by crabeater seals. Attacks on humans are rare but not unheard-of. And tragically, in 2003 British biologist Kirsty Brown of the British Antarctic Survey was killed by a leopard seal while conducting research snorkeling in Antarctica. On the other hand, Nat.Geo. photographer Paul Nicklen captured pictures of a leopard seal bringing him live, injured, and then dead penguins, possibly in an attempt to teach him how to hunt.
Otago Museum, Dunedin, Aotearoa New Zealand.
